Unlocking the Energy Transition | Guidelines for Planning Solar-Plus-Storage Projects

 

Addressing the question of variability of renewables energy has been a key challenge for the energy transition. In many countries, thermal generation continues to drain scarce public resources, while deepening vicious cycles of power sector poverty traps. Yet, solar-plus-storage projects has the potential to reduce the dependency on thermal generation, providing comparable technical and commercial features. 

The report provides a guiding framework for planning and implementing solar-plus-storage projects, while leveraging private investments. The report’s framework outlines four-phases covering the identification and planning of a project, selection, and adaptation of a business model from three pre-set configurations, and finally utilizing complementary PPA template resources in a competitive procurement process. 

The report aims to streamline adoption and deployment of IPP-owned solar-plus-storage hybrid generation projects, especially in countries where reliance on fuel-based thermal generation is deepening their vulnerability and deficits, accelerating a much-needed transition.
